Output 3aab759141be4ef954c9b14d553793d4914dc1bddd2066f159fb74a345cd7ecf:0

value
1998280012
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ef78c27208726e779d9921e4b86230e6a74ba940 OP_EQUAL
address
3PXE5urKF4wmKpcrVR8gpr2juWoEBGrojt
transaction
3aab759141be4ef954c9b14d553793d4914dc1bddd2066f159fb74a345cd7ecf
confirmations
549388
spent
true